Shreya Ghoshal's Remarkable Debut: Winning a National Award For "Bairi Piya" At Just 18
At just 18, Shreya Ghoshal made her mark in Indian music with her debut song in 'Devdas'. Known for her versatility, she has won numerous awards and remains a timeless figure in playback singing.

At a mere 18 years of age, Shreya Ghoshal etched her name in the annals of Indian music history. Her debut in the Bollywood film "Devdas" (2002) with the song "Bairi Piya" fetched her the National Film Award for Best Female Playback Singer. This accolade not only marked her as one of the youngest recipients of this award but also heralded the emergence of a voice that would go on to mesmerize millions across the globe.
It was Sanjay Leela Bhansali's keen eye for talent that led to Shreya's monumental breakthrough. Captivated by her performance on a children's special edition of Sa Re Ga Ma, Bhansali chose her to lend her voice for Aishwarya Rai Bachchan’s character in "Devdas". The song "Bairi Piya," with its rich classical undertones, showcased Shreya's ability to navigate complex musical notes with ease. This track, crafted by Ismail Darbar, became an instant hit, propelling Shreya to fame and securing her first National Award for her outstanding vocal performance.
